Wisconsin Dells offers world-class fishing adventures along the scenic Wisconsin River, where anglers target trophy walleye, smallmouth bass, northern pike, catfish, and lake sturgeon. The river below the Wisconsin Dells Dam is renowned for its early-season walleye runs, where experienced guides help navigate the currents and prime fishing spots. Beyond the river, nearby lakes like Lake Mason and Lake Camelot provide exceptional bass, panfish, and muskie opportunities year-round.
